Lisboeta

London, UK

A three-floored, open-all-day culinary love letter to Lisbon located in a stately London townhouse. Chef patron Nuno Mendes’ – formerly of celebrity favourite Chiltern Firehouse and owner of a number of Portugal-based establishment – takes inspiration from his hometown's stories, flavours and producers to offer a deeply personal dining experience. Diners choose between seating at a sweeping limestone counter on the ground floor or in a verdant and airy upstairs dining space. On the menu? Small plate pesticos borrowed from the Portuguese city’s cookbook: soft azeitão sheep’s cheese, garlicky stuffed chestnut mushrooms and chouriço and cuttlefish skewers, for example. Then, there’s sharing dishes reminiscent of Lisbon’s “tasca” restaurants – cardinal red prawns appear on top of a signature arroz de marisco while Bacalhau confit cod sits over shoestring fires. Still larger plates of grilled piri-piri halibut and lobster cataplana serve up to three while a specials board offers traditional light bites like bifana pork sandwiches. The wine list is strictly Portuguese.
